Kristen Walters
Flashcards by , created more than 1 year ago

ILR Languages (Russian Consular Tradecraft) Flashcards on Russian - English Other Terms, created by Kristen Walters on 13/08/2022.

0
0
0
Kristen Walters
Created by Kristen Walters almost 2 years ago
Close
/ 110
Please wait - loading…